Written by Ben Elton and starring the music of the legendary rock band Queen, We Will Rock You, is the biggest feel-good show in the West End.The Dominion Theatre offers excellent hospitality options to accompany your visit to We Will Rock You, from VIP Packages (from £79 pp) to Royal Box Experiences (from £99 pp). Corporate Hospitality is also available in one of the theatre's many hospitality suites.The Dominion is also a conference and events venue with 8 spaces avaialble for hire. It's new Boardroom space is state of the art, with luxurious furniture, spot on AV and its own break area. Completed in 2011 at a cost of £200,000.00 it seats up to 28 boardroom style and 24 u-shaped making it perfect for training courses or executive meetings. Value added extras such as complimentary backstage tours and discounted hospitality packages make the Dominion's conference day delegate packages unique and affordable. DDR packages start from just £29.95+VAT including catering and lunch.The Dominion is also licensed for Civil Weddings and Partnerships.For further details on any of the above visit our website and check out our Events section. « less
